Built In Cabinetry Staining Questions
What types of cabinetry can be stained? Built-in cabinetry such as kitchen, bathroom, or custom storage units can be stained to enhance their appearance and match existing decor.
Will staining change the color of existing wood? Yes, staining can alter the color and highlight the wood grain, providing a refreshed and updated look.
Is staining suitable for all wood types? Most wood types respond well to staining, but some may require special preparation for optimal results.
How should I prepare built-in cabinets for staining? Proper cleaning and light sanding are recommended to ensure the stain adheres evenly and provides a smooth finish.
